7-Fluoro-2,3,4,5-tetrahydro-1-methyl-1H-1,5-benzodiazepine

Description:
7-Fluoro-2,3,4,5-tetrahydro-1-methyl-1H-1,5-benzodiazepine is a chemical compound belonging to the benzodiazepine class, which is known for its psychoactive properties. This substance features a fluorine atom at the 7-position of the benzodiazepine ring, which can influence its pharmacological activity and potency. The tetrahydro structure indicates that it has a saturated ring system, contributing to its stability and potentially affecting its interaction with biological targets. The presence of a methyl group at the 1-position suggests that it may exhibit specific binding affinities to certain receptors in the central nervous system, possibly influencing anxiolytic, sedative, or anticonvulsant effects. The compound's unique structure may also affect its solubility, bioavailability, and metabolic pathways. As with many benzodiazepines, it is essential to consider the implications of its use, including potential for dependence and side effects. Further research is necessary to fully elucidate its pharmacological profile and therapeutic potential.
Formula:C10H13FN2
InChI:InChI=1S/C10H13FN2/c1-13-6-2-5-12-9-7-8(11)3-4-10(9)13/h3-4,7,12H,2,5-6H2,1H3
InChI key:InChIKey=QRCVKJZKISLVFS-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ES:CN1C=2C(=CC(F)=CC2)NCCC1
